Why Live in Holiday Hills

Holiday Hills, IL, is a serene village nestled in McHenry County, characterized by its almost-rural atmosphere and proximity to natural attractions like Griswold Lake and Moraine Hills State Park. The area features modest ranch-style homes and split levels, many of which offer panoramic lake views and private docks. Residents enjoy a sense of privacy thanks to occasional wooded groves, despite homes being situated close together on quarter-acre lots. The village is flanked to the north by Moraine Hills State Park, where over 10 miles of trails attract hikers, bikers, and cross-country skiers. Defiance Lake within the park is popular for fishing and boating. Holiday Hills is also near Crystal Lake, known for its Main Beach, swimming, boating, and summer events like concerts and fireworks. For amenities, locals often travel to nearby communities such as Wauconda and Volo, where they find grocery stores, eateries, and unique spots like Woodman’s Food Market. The village is served by the McHenry Central Consolidated School District 15, with McHenry Community High School receiving high ratings. Commuting options include three nearby Metra stations, providing about an hour’s ride to Downtown Chicago, while car travel to Chicago O’Hare International Airport is approximately 37 miles.
